Blog

Postado em em 25 de agosto de 2022

Markdown – O que é e Como Funciona?

Hoje eu quero falar sobre o que é markdown e como utilizar essa linguagem de marcação para te auxiliar na formatação de textos!

Caso prefira esse conteúdo no formato de vídeo-aula, assista ao vídeo abaixo ou acesse o nosso canal do YouTube!

https://youtu.be/He0hLkmxT_Y

O que é Markdown

Você sabe como funciona o markdown? Já ouviu falar nisso? Sabe onde usar o markdown?

Nessa aula eu vou te mostrar o que é isso, como usar e onde usar essa linguagem de marcação para facilitar a formatação dos seus textos!

Markdown para Formatação de Textos

O markdown nada mais é do que um conjunto de sinais para texto, mas como assim?

É uma ferramenta para construir textos, ou seja, vamos utilizá-la para formatações em textos.

Você já deve ter visto que na parte visual do site (frontend) ou para algumas visualizações, nós normalmente utilizamos o HTML, só que essa linguagem acaba sendo mais complexa e mais demorada para a formatação.

Já com o markdown essas formatações ficam mais fáceis, então é algo bem mais intuitivo, claro que isso não vai substituir o HTML para essas formatações.

Então o markdown é uma linguagem de marcação, um conjunto de sinais para formatação de textos.

Na documentação do próprio markdown, você pode verificar quais são os comandos para criar títulos, colocar texto em negrito, itálico, criar uma lista, entre outros comandos.

https://www.markdownguide.org/cheat-sheet/

Sintaxe do Markdown
Sintaxe do Markdown

Aqui nós temos a sintaxe básica para essas formatações, mas ainda temos algumas outras.

Você já percebe que para inserir um título H1 basta colocar # antes do seu texto, algo que dentro do HTML você precisaria inserir <h1> seu texto </h1>.

Dentro do Jupyter, que é um dos editores de Python que nós utilizamos aqui na Hashtag Treinamentos, nós temos como inserir textos dentro da parte de código até para facilitar a visualização.

Nas aulas nós fazemos isso para deixar tudo mais explicado e mais intuitivo, e dentro dessa opção que já é chamada de Markdown, nós já podemos utilizar esses códigos.

Exemplo da linguagem de marcação no Jupyter
Exemplo da linguagem de marcação no Jupyter

Aqui estamos colocando um título (H1), um subtítulo (H2) e uma lista de itens. Veja que é algo bem simples de formatar.

Resultado da formatação no Jupyter
Resultado da formatação no Jupyter

Aqui já temos o resultado de como fica essa formatação. É claro que você pode olhar na documentação para verificar qual o código de uma formatação específica que queira fazer, mas é uma maneira mais fácil de formatar o seu texto.

Um exemplo prático onde você pode visualizar isso é dentro do GitHub. Nesse exemplo estamos visualizando o arquivo README da biblioteca requests.

Exemplo de arquivo markdown no github
Exemplo de arquivo markdown no GitHub

Se você clicar em Raw, você vai conseguir visualizar o arquivo como ele é no formato de markdown, por isso o arquivo tem a extensão .md.

Arquivo com os códigos de formatação
Arquivo com os códigos de formatação

Aqui você já consegue visualizar alguns desses códigos de markdown sendo aplicados para formatação do texto de uma forma mais fácil.

Dessa forma a explicação do texto fica muito melhor e mais fácil de entender, até porque fica muito mais detalhado.

Conclusão

Nessa aula eu te mostrei o que é markdown, como ele funciona e onde você pode utilizar essa linguagem de marcação.

Ela é muito interessante e acaba sendo muito mais fácil de utilizar do que o HTML por exemplo, que tem estruturas mais complexas.

Agora quando for criar seus projetos já pode utilizar essa linguagem de marcação para formatar seus textos!

Hashtag Treinamentos

Para acessar outras publicações de Python, clique aqui!


Quer aprender mais sobre Python com um minicurso básico gratuito?

Quer sair do zero no Python e virar uma referência na sua empresa? Inscreva-se agora mesmo no Python Impressionador